Output 75b140ebeec6ef1f35ee0cb3759e81f19714c6625f0bda2b3294a131d74a5d21:1

value
625277562
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aa45f1185e7cdf0243ba46122a67ca58534cff8 OP_EQUALVERIFY OP_CHECKSIG
address
FbyPMpxzP24Rqir2FEF8JHyjEWHz7DUiXq
transaction
75b140ebeec6ef1f35ee0cb3759e81f19714c6625f0bda2b3294a131d74a5d21